DAY 82: Buruj 1-10
(Consider) the sky full of constellations, and the promised Day ˹of Judgment˺, and the witness and what is witnessed! Condemned are the makers of the ditch, the fire ˹pit˺, filled with fuel , when they sat around it, watching what they had ˹ordered to be˺ done to the believers, who they resented for no reason other than belief in Allah—the Almighty, the Praiseworthy— to whom all control over the heavens and earth belongs: God is witness over all things. Indeed, those who have tortured1 the believing men and believing women and then have not repented will have the punishment of Hell, and they will have the punishment of the Burning Fire.

Allah’s Justice: Oppressors may seem victorious, but they will face divine punishment.
Trials of the Believers: The story of the "People of the Trench" is a reminder that believers have always faced persecution for their faith.
Power of Faith: True believers remain steadfast, knowing Allah is the ultimate Judge.
Warning to Tyrants: Those who torture believers without repentance will face eternal punishment.
Truth is always resisted by oppressive powers.
Believers will be tested, but their victory is in the Akhirah.
Allah’s justice is inevitable—no oppressor escapes punishment.
True Repentance depends on:
Step 1: Immediate & Sincere Repentance (Tawbah Nasuhah)
Stop all oppression immediately.
Feel deep remorse (not just fear of punishment).
Verbally seek Allah’s forgiveness (Istighfar).
Step 2: Compensate Where Possible
If they stole property → return it.
If they imprisoned people → release them.
If they harmed living victims → seek their forgiveness and pay blood money (diyyah).
Step 3: For Uncompensatable Crimes (Like Murder)
Since they cannot bring the dead back, they must:
Devote their life to good deeds that benefit others (e.g., building hospitals, freeing prisoners, supporting orphans of their victims).
Example: If a dictator killed 1,000 people, he should strive to save 10,000 lives in compensation.
Publicly admit their crimes (beyan) to discourage others from tyranny.
Pray for the victims and ask Allah to forgive them.
Accept earthly punishment if required (e.g., turning themselves in for Qisas [retributive justice]).
